Delivery process
The delivery process for PCB Assembly is a structured workflow that ensures your order is completed accurately and shipped safely. From order confirmation to final delivery, every step—from PCB Manufacturing to SMT Assembly—is carefully managed to guarantee quality and on-time shipment.

Order confirmation and file review
The process begins after you submit your order.
Engineers review your design files, including Gerber, BOM, and pick-and-place data, to ensure everything is complete and manufacturable. This stage is critical for avoiding delays in PCB Assembly and ensuring a smooth production process.
Any issues found during the review will be communicated for confirmation before moving forward.
PCB manufacturing stage
Once the files are approved, PCB Manufacturing begins.
This includes board fabrication processes such as layer stacking, drilling, copper plating, etching, and surface finishing. The time required depends on board complexity, such as layer count and materials.
After fabrication, the bare boards undergo inspection before moving to assembly.
Component sourcing and preparation
At the same time, components are sourced and prepared.
For turnkey PCB Assembly, the manufacturer handles procurement based on your BOM. Components are checked for quality and organized for production.
Proper component preparation ensures that SMT Assembly can proceed without interruptions.
SMT assembly process
Next comes the SMT Assembly stage.
This includes solder paste printing, component placement, and reflow soldering. For boards requiring through-hole components, additional processes like manual insertion or wave soldering are performed.
After assembly, boards go through cleaning and initial inspection.
Testing and quality control
Quality assurance is a key part of the delivery process.
Boards are inspected using methods such as AOI and X-ray (if needed). Functional testing may also be performed depending on project requirements.
This step ensures that the final PCB Assembly meets performance and reliability standards.
Packaging and shipment preparation
Once testing is complete, the products are prepared for shipment.
Anti-static packaging is used to protect sensitive electronics after SMT Assembly. Additional protection such as vacuum sealing and cushioning materials ensures safe transport.
Shipping documents, including invoices and packing lists, are prepared for customs clearance.
Shipping and delivery
The final stage is delivery.
Orders are shipped via international carriers such as DHL, FedEx, or UPS, depending on your preference and urgency.
Tracking numbers are provided so you can monitor your PCB Assembly shipment in real time.
